1. Line a square baking dish with parchment paper.
2. Scoop out the cookie butter and frosting from their containers into a medium microwave safe bowl. Microwave and stir in intervals until incorporated and creamy.
3. Pour into the prepared baking dish and smooth out with a rubber spatula.
4. Place in the refrigerator until completely set and hardened. Cut into squares and enjoy!
